Q: Is 141,103,589 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 141,103,589 is not a prime number.

Why is 141,103,589 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 141103589 can be evenly divided by 1 11 29 319 631 701 6,941 7,711 18,299 20,329 201,289 223,619 442,331 4,865,641 12,827,599 and 141,103,589, with no remainder.

Since 141,103,589 cannot be divided by just 1 and 141,103,589, it is not a prime number.
